I just took a test a few days ago and found out that I am pregnant. I am 5 weeks along today. I have noticed these pains for about two weeks now, they just started being more often. They are not canstant pains it comes when I get up or something. I guess moveing in a sertain way is what trigars it and it is a very sharp pain that last only a few seconds and it is on both sidesvery low...almost right by my legs. I dont know if this is bad or not. I have seen people say that your muscles are stretching and stuff but is there anything else that could be wrong?

This is totally normal, it will probably continue for about 3-4 more weeks and then will not be as often. When it is severe cramping like when you are unable to walk or bleeding follows then you should contact your doctor!

im sure this pain is caused by your ligaments and muscles stretching to support your growing uterus. It's completely normal. Almost every pregnant women experienced this..in early pregnancy or halfway through pregnancy.

These pains are normal as long as they are not too severe and you are not bleeding. If they are constant you may want to talk to your doctor though. They are caused by your body changing and uterus growing.
